Ronald Ames Guidry , nicknamed "Louisiana Lightning" and "Gator", is an American former professional baseball pitcher who played 14 seasons in Major League Baseball (MLB) for the New York Yankees. Guidry was also the pitching coach of the Yankees from 2006 to 2007. Guidry's major league career began … See more Guidry was born in Lafayette, Louisiana. He attended and pitched for the University of Southwestern Louisiana. Ended: Apr 09, 2024. Winning bid: US $4.69 [ 2 bids] Shipping: $4.25 Standard ... WebTrivia (13) Baseball pitcher for the American League's New York Yankees, 1975-1988. Is of Cajun ancestry. Won 25 games and the Cy Young Award in 1978. Was offered by the Yankees in a trade with the Blue Jays for Bill Singer prior to the 1977 season.
